Google Confirms April 10 Launch for Pixel 9A Following Delay

The mid-range smartphone will debut in the US, Canada, and UK, with staggered global releases to follow.

  • The Pixel 9A will launch on April 10, 2025, in the US, Canada, and UK, with releases in Europe on April 14 and other regions like Australia and India on April 16.
  • The release was delayed from its initial March 26 target due to a confirmed 'component quality issue.'
  • Priced at $499, the Pixel 9A features a Tensor G4 chip, dual cameras, AI tools, and a flat back design, replacing the previous camera bump.
  • The device includes AI features like Magic Editor, Magic Eraser, and Photo Unblur but runs a limited version of Google's Gemini AI model.
  • Pre-orders are not yet available, though users can sign up for notifications on Google's website.
